Why LED Trailer Marker Lights Waterproof Is Necessary
I have learned that waterproof LED trailer marker lights are not just a nice upgrade—they are a real necessity. My trailer is often exposed to rain, road spray, mud, and even snow, and if the lights are not sealed properly, moisture can get inside and cause them to fail. When that happens, I am left with dim lights, flickering lights, or no lights at all, which can create safety problems on the road.
I also prefer waterproof lights because they last much longer. In my experience, water and corrosion are some of the biggest reasons trailer lights stop working early. A waterproof design helps protect the internal parts from rust and damage, so I do not have to replace the lights as often. That saves me time, money, and frustration.
Another reason I consider waterproof marker lights essential is visibility. When I am towing at night or in bad weather, I want my trailer to stay clearly visible to other drivers. Reliable lighting gives me peace of mind and helps me feel safer knowing my trailer can be seen from the side and rear, even in harsh conditions.
My Buying Guides on Led Trailer Marker Lights Waterproof
What I Look For First
When I shop for LED trailer marker lights that are waterproof, I always start with the basics: brightness, durability, and fit. I want lights that are easy to see in bad weather, hold up on rough roads, and match my trailer’s size and wiring setup. If a light looks good but can’t survive rain, mud, or vibration, I skip it.
Why Waterproofing Matters to Me
For me, waterproofing is not just a bonus feature. Trailer lights are constantly exposed to rain, splashes, road salt, and dust. I prefer lights with a strong waterproof rating because I know they will last longer and need less maintenance. A sealed design also helps prevent corrosion and electrical failures.
The LED Quality I Prefer
I always choose LEDs because they are brighter, use less power, and last much longer than traditional bulbs. When I compare products, I look for consistent light output and good visibility from different angles. I also like lights that stay cool during long use, since that usually means better efficiency.
Durability and Build Material
In my experience, the housing material matters a lot. I look for lights made with tough polycarbonate or similar impact-resistant materials. A strong lens and a solid base help protect the internal components from cracks, vibration, and weather damage. If the product feels flimsy, I do not trust it for long-term use.
Installation Ease
I prefer trailer marker lights that are simple to install. Clear wiring instructions, included mounting hardware, and standard connectors save me time. If I can install the lights without special tools or complicated modifications, that is always a big advantage.
Waterproof Rating and Sealing
I pay attention to the waterproof rating whenever it is listed. I look for sealed units with gaskets, ultrasonic welding, or fully encased wiring points. Good sealing around the lens and wire entry points gives me confidence that water will not get inside.
Visibility and Legal Compliance
I make sure the lights are bright enough to improve safety and meet road requirements. Depending on where I drive, I check whether the color and placement comply with trailer lighting regulations. I do not want to buy lights that look great but fail to meet legal standards.
Wiring and Compatibility
Before I buy, I always check compatibility with my trailer’s voltage and wiring system. Most trailer marker lights are designed for 12V systems, but I still confirm it. I also look at wire length and connector type so I do not run into installation problems later.
Weather Resistance in Real Use
What matters most to me is how the lights perform after repeated exposure to weather. I want lights that keep working through heavy rain, road spray, snow, and heat. A product may claim to be waterproof, but I trust reviews and long-term user feedback more than marketing claims.
My Final Buying Tip
If I were choosing trailer marker lights today, I would focus on a balance of waterproof sealing, LED brightness, strong housing, and easy installation. For me, the best product is not just the cheapest one—it is the one that stays reliable, visible, and protected in all weather conditions.
